About Voces Unidas
Through groundbreaking community organizing and advocacy, we are revolutionizing the civic landscape for Latinos in the central mountain region of Colorado at Voces Unidas de las Montañas. Founded in 2020 by local leaders, we are the first Latino-created and Latino-led advocacy organization in the region, dedicated to elevating voices that have historically been underrepresented. Our innovative approach combines grassroots organizing, leadership development, and nonpartisan voter engagement to build long-term power and influence for working families.
We are driving systemic change by creating opportunities for Latinas and Latinos to advocate for themselves and take their rightful seats at decision-making tables. By leveraging data-driven strategies and a multi-entity structure—including our 501(c)(3) nonprofit and affiliated 501(c)(4) Action Fund—we address critical issues such as housing, economic mobility, and civil rights. Our work empowers the community to lead the charge in shaping a more equitable and just society, ensuring that the diverse perspectives of the Western Slope are not only heard but are central to the policy decisions that affect their lives.

When was Voces Unidas founded?
Voces Unidas was founded in 2020.
Who is the CEO of Voces Unidas?
Alex Sánchez is the CEO.
